You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
opsli-boot/db-file/v1.1.1 升级 v1.1.2/升级SQL.txt

151 lines
9.2 KiB

This file contains ambiguous Unicode characters!

This file contains ambiguous Unicode characters that may be confused with others in your current locale. If your use case is intentional and legitimate, you can safely ignore this warning. Use the Escape button to highlight these characters.

### 改动不大
修改 sys_user 表索引为
### 1. 先删除 原有老索引
alter table sys_user drop index unique_username ;
### 2. 增加新索引
alter table sys_user add index `sys_user_index` (`username`,`real_name`);
### 3. 增加表
-- ----------------------------
-- Table structure for test_car
-- ----------------------------
DROP TABLE IF EXISTS `test_car`;
CREATE TABLE `test_car` (
`id` bigint(19) NOT NULL COMMENT '主键',
`car_name` varchar(20) CO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车名称',
`car_type` varchar(20) CO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车类型',
`car_brand` varchar(50) COLLATE utf8mb4_general_ci DEFAULT NULL COMMENT '汽车品牌',
`produce_data` date NOT NULL COMMENT '生产日期',
`iz_usable` char(1) COLLATE utf8mb4_general_ci NOT NULL COMMENT '是否启用',
`tenant_id` bigint(19) DEFAULT NULL COMMENT '多租户ID',
`deleted` char(1) COLLATE utf8mb4_general_ci NOT NULL COMMENT '删除标记:0未删除1删除',
`version` int(10) NOT NULL COMMENT '版本号(乐观锁)',
`create_by` bigint(19) NOT NULL COMMENT '创建用户',
`create_time` datetime NOT NULL COMMENT '创建日期',
`update_by` bigint(19) NOT NULL COMMENT '修改用户',
`update_time` datetime NOT NULL COMMENT '修改日期',
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ci COMMENT='测试汽车';
-- ----------------------------
-- Records of test_car
-- ----------------------------
BEGIN;
INSERT INTO `test_car` VALUES (1340634224709677058, '奔驰GXX', 'Gxx', '奔驰', '2020-12-20', '1', 1, '0', 0, 1313694379541635074, '2020-12-20 20:24:42', 1313694379541635074, '2020-12-20 20:24:42');
INSERT INTO `test_car` VALUES (1340634337075081217, '北汽绅宝', '电动', '绅宝', '2020-12-13', '1', 1, '0', 0, 1313694379541635074, '2020-12-20 20:25:08', 1313694379541635074, '2020-12-20 20:25:08');
INSERT INTO `test_car` VALUES (1340634432696823810, '宝马7系', '烧油', '宝马', '2020-12-20', '0', 1, '0', 0, 1313694379541635074, '2020-12-20 20:25:31', 1313694379541635074, '2020-12-20 20:25:31');
INSERT INTO `test_car` VALUES (1340634485616357378, '测试', '123', '123', '2020-12-07', '0', 1, '1', 0, 1313694379541635074, '2020-12-20 20:25:44', 1313694379541635074, '2020-12-20 20:25:44');
INSERT INTO `test_car` VALUES (1340635288087375874, '宝马7系', '烧油', '宝马', '2020-12-20', '0', 1, '0', 0, 1313694379541635074, '2020-12-20 20:28:55', 1313694379541635074, '2020-12-20 20:28:55');
INSERT INTO `test_car` VALUES (1340635288095764482, '北汽绅宝', '电动', '绅宝', '2020-12-13', '1', 1, '0', 0, 1313694379541635074, '2020-12-20 20:28:55', 1313694379541635074, '2020-12-20 20:28:55');
INSERT INTO `test_car` VALUES (1340635288099958786, '奔驰GXX', 'Gxx', '奔驰', '2020-12-20', '1', 1, '0', 0, 1313694379541635074, '2020-12-20 20:28:55', 1313694379541635074, '2020-12-20 20:28:55');
COMMIT;
-- ----------------------------
-- Table structure for test_car_copy1
-- ----------------------------
DROP TABLE IF EXISTS `test_car_copy1`;
CREATE TABLE `test_car_copy1` (
`id` bigint(19) NOT NULL COMMENT '主键',
`car_name`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车名称',
`car_type`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车类型',
`car_brand` var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ci DEFAULT NULL COMMENT '汽车品牌',
`produce_data` date NOT NULL COMMENT '生产日期',
`iz_usable`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'是否启用',
`tenant_id` bigint(19) DEFAULT NULL COMMENT '多租户ID',
`deleted`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'删除标记:0未删除1删除',
`version` int(10) NOT NULL COMMENT '版本号(乐观锁)',
`create_by` bigint(19) NOT NULL COMMENT '创建用户',
`create_time` datetime NOT NULL COMMENT '创建日期',
`update_by` bigint(19) NOT NULL COMMENT '修改用户',
`update_time` datetime NOT NULL COMMENT '修改日期',
PRIMARY KEY (`id`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ci COMMENT='测试';
-- ----------------------------
-- Table structure for test_car_copy2
-- ----------------------------
DROP TABLE IF EXISTS `test_car_copy2`;
CREATE TABLE `test_car_copy2` (
`id` bigint(19) NOT NULL COMMENT '主键',
`car_name`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车名称',
`car_type`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车类型',
`car_brand` var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ci DEFAULT NULL COMMENT '汽车品牌',
`produce_data` date NOT NULL COMMENT '生产日期',
`iz_usable`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'是否启用',
`tenant_id` bigint(19) DEFAULT NULL COMMENT '多租户ID',
`deleted`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'删除标记:0未删除1删除',
`version` int(10) NOT NULL COMMENT '版本号(乐观锁)',
`create_by` bigint(19) NOT NULL COMMENT '创建用户',
`create_time` datetime NOT NULL COMMENT '创建日期',
`update_by` bigint(19) NOT NULL COMMENT '修改用户',
`update_time` datetime NOT NULL COMMENT '修改日期',
PRIMARY KEY (`id`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ci COMMENT='测试';
-- ----------------------------
-- Table structure for test_car_copy3
-- ----------------------------
DROP TABLE IF EXISTS `test_car_copy3`;
CREATE TABLE `test_car_copy3` (
`id` bigint(19) NOT NULL COMMENT '主键',
`car_name`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车名称',
`car_type`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车类型',
`car_brand` var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ci DEFAULT NULL COMMENT '汽车品牌',
`produce_data` date NOT NULL COMMENT '生产日期',
`iz_usable`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'是否启用',
`tenant_id` bigint(19) DEFAULT NULL COMMENT '多租户ID',
`deleted`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'删除标记:0未删除1删除',
`version` int(10) NOT NULL COMMENT '版本号(乐观锁)',
`create_by` bigint(19) NOT NULL COMMENT '创建用户',
`create_time` datetime NOT NULL COMMENT '创建日期',
`update_by` bigint(19) NOT NULL COMMENT '修改用户',
`update_time` datetime NOT NULL COMMENT '修改日期',
PRIMARY KEY (`id`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ci COMMENT='测试';
-- ----------------------------
-- Table structure for test_car_copy4
-- ----------------------------
DROP TABLE IF EXISTS `test_car_copy4`;
CREATE TABLE `test_car_copy4` (
`id` bigint(19) NOT NULL COMMENT '主键',
`car_name`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车名称',
`car_type`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车类型',
`car_brand` var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ci DEFAULT NULL COMMENT '汽车品牌',
`produce_data` date NOT NULL COMMENT '生产日期',
`iz_usable`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'是否启用',
`tenant_id` bigint(19) DEFAULT NULL COMMENT '多租户ID',
`deleted`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'删除标记:0未删除1删除',
`version` int(10) NOT NULL COMMENT '版本号(乐观锁)',
`create_by` bigint(19) NOT NULL COMMENT '创建用户',
`create_time` datetime NOT NULL COMMENT '创建日期',
`update_by` bigint(19) NOT NULL COMMENT '修改用户',
`update_time` datetime NOT NULL COMMENT '修改日期',
PRIMARY KEY (`id`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ci COMMENT='测试';
-- ----------------------------
-- Table structure for test_car_copy5
-- ----------------------------
DROP TABLE IF EXISTS `test_car_copy5`;
CREATE TABLE `test_car_copy5` (
`id` bigint(19) NOT NULL COMMENT '主键',
`car_name`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车名称',
`car_type` varchar(20)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'汽车类型',
`car_brand` varchar(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ci DEFAULT NULL COMMENT '汽车品牌',
`produce_data` date NOT NULL COMMENT '生产日期',
`iz_usable`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'是否启用',
`tenant_id` bigint(19) DEFAULT NULL COMMENT '多租户ID',
`deleted` char(1)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L COMMENT '删除标记:0未删除1删除',
`version` int(10) NOT NULL COMMENT '版本号(乐观锁)',
`create_by` bigint(19) NOT NULL COMMENT '创建用户',
`create_time` datetime NOT NULL COMMENT '创建日期',
`update_by` bigint(19) NOT NULL COMMENT '修改用户',
`update_time` datetime NOT NULL COMMENT '修改日期',
PRIMARY KEY (`id`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_general_ci COMMENT='测试';